Boston Braves @
Pittsburgh Pirates
1930-05-01 Β· Day game Β· Forbes Field Β· Att: 8000 Β· 1:45
Boston Braves defeated Pittsburgh Pirates 4β3. Boston Braves put up 3 in the 7th. Socks Seibold earned the win. Wally Berger went 2-for-4 with 2 HR and 2 RBI.
